Blue Mist

by Mohamed-Zain Dada

Produced by Boundless Theatre in association with Tamasha

“A good journalist doesn’t always play friendly – in fact, they mostly don’t”

Chunkyz Shisha Lounge is home away from home for Jihad, Rashid and Asif, a space where community whispers are heard, jokes are shared, and new hustles are born.

When aspiring journalist Jihad wins the chance to make his own documentary, he sets out to give voice to his community and challenge the usual stereotypes that fill the airwaves. But in a media landscape that profits off fear, how far can one voice really go?

Olivier Award-nominated Blue Mist is a sharp, darkly funny story about truth, trust and ambition. Written by Mohamed-Zain Dada (Dizzy, Speed), directed by Milli Bhatia (Speed, seven methods of killing kylie jenner).
